Yes it is a simple recessive in Beagles as well.
In answer to your question; we simply send a pedigree to our geneticist, she
checks the data base and gives you probabilities. Bear in mind our Beagles
major dwarf producers are pretty well known. After there are 1000 pups out
there it gets pretty hard to hide the problems. She can pretty well tell you
which direction to lean away from.
Now the database was created for all health problems originally, but some
problems
have worked their way to the forefront just as dwarfism seems to have
captured everyone in Pyrs for the moment.
Our database was created by the breeders who came forward and wanted to
eliminate it from their kennel as rapidly as possible. I applaud the
breeders in Pyrs who have made the call to the commitee, submited pedigrees,
DNA or whatever.
I'm sorry they feel they have to hide in secrecy. I have been in their
shoes, it is heartbreaking. But I also know that without ALL of us working
and sharing information, we will not get anywhere.
